    I love your stockpile!! I liked when someone said make your stockpile according to what you need. When I first started out I was stockpiling everything. Had seen others pictures and thought I needed to have a stockpile as big and full as theirs. I was saving tons of money but also spending a little on stuff I didn't need or didn't know I wasn't going to use. And that little money even just tax after awhile really adds up. So I eventually gave most of my stuff away to shelters and family and friends. I still have a lot of stuff but I will eventually weed that out to. When people come over they are shocked at my stockpile but if they had seen it a year ago it was way larger. LOL. I have so much cleaning supplies. It would take me 5 years to get through it all I bet. So I am learning still after all these years. I really loved how your stockpile has so much food. That is what I am trying to do now. Thanks for sharing.
